freestyle lineset : ignorer un objet spécifique pour une arrête cachée

Posté par yekcim le 21/1/2022 8:56:34
J’utilise Inkscape pour faire ce genre de 3d iso :



Inkscape n’est pas idéal pour la 3d, donc je tente de redessiner la même chose avec blender. Mon premier essai donne :



Le cube est blanc avec 0.8 de transmission. J’utilise freestyle lineset dashed line pour les arrêtes hidden et un autre lineset pour les arrêtes visibles. Le faisceau vert est dans une collection exclue de freestyle.

Mon premier problème est le coin inférieur gauche du cube. Il est en pointillé lorsqu’il est caché par le faisceau. Est-ce que vous voyez un moyen d’éviter cela ? J’ai essayé de jouer avec Quantitative Invisibility, mais aucune valeur de start/end ne me permette d’obtenir un résultat correct sans que d’autres arrêtes soient affectées…

Est-ce que vous pensez que je devrais utiliser autre chose que freestyle ? Faire un rendu du faisceau dans un autre calque et jouer avec le compositeur pour recomposer l’image ? Est-ce que vous avez une idée ?

Merci beaucoup

Cette contribution était de : http://blenderclan.tuxfamily.org/html/newbb/viewtopic.php?forum=1&topic_id=50926&post_id=591135